This is correct DrawDibProfileDisplay is mapped as a stub in
/dlls/msvidio/msvfw32.spec.c The relevant info is as follows

The DrawDibProfileDisplay function determines settings for the display system
when using DrawDib functions.

BOOL DrawDibProfileDisplay(
  LPBITMAPINFOHEADER lpbi  
);

Parameters

lpbi
Pointer to a BITMAPINFOHEADER structure that contains bitmap information. You
can also specify NULL to verify that the profile information is current. If the
profile information is not current, DrawDib will rerun the profile tests to
obtain a current set of information. When you call DrawDibProfileDisplay with
this parameter set to NULL, the return value is meaningless.
Return Values

Returns a value that indicates the fastest drawing and stretching capabilities
of the display system. This value can be zero if the bitmap format is not
supported or one or more of the following values.
Value Description
PD_CAN_DRAW_DIB DrawDib can draw images using this format. Stretching might or
might not also be supported.
PD_CAN_STRETCHDIB DrawDib can stretch and draw images using this format.
PD_STRETCHDIB_1_1_OK StretchDIBits draws unstretched images using this format
faster than an alternative method.
PD_STRETCHDIB_1_2_OK StretchDIBits draws stretched images (in a 1:2 ratio) using
this format faster than an alternative method.
PD_STRETCHDIB_1_N_OK StretchDIBits draws stretched images (in a 1:N ratio) using
this format faster than an alternative method.

Requirements

  Windows NT/2000/XP: Included in Windows NT 3.1 and later.
  Windows 95/98/Me: Included in Windows 95 and later.
  Header: Declared in Vfw.h.
  Library: Use Vfw32.lib.
